Hand crafted about 1910 as a "Pannetier" or cabinet for French baguettes, this solid oak cupboard would also be nice in a bathroom.
The spindle or "jailhouse" grillwork allows fresh bread to breathe. The deep finish is in very fine condition on this charming rustic cabinet.
Doors have wooden pegs and wrought iron ring pulls. Mortise and tenon joints are visible on the sides of this country furniture from France.
Measurements are 37" wide, 17" deep and 56" tall.
